Project details

What we need
  • An assessment of Organization's IT infrastructure including costs, speed, reliability and security
  • Advice on various IT services and the cost-benefit associated with each option
  • Potentially more efficient and secure services
  • Note: This does not include tech systems set up or implementation
Additional details

I am looking at several inventory management systems and would like advice on what to be looking for, in terms of functionality. There is a lot out there and so much I am unfamiliar with. We are a non-profit organization, and our needs are modest, but specific. System needs to be affordable, supported and reliable.

What we have in place
  • We currently have an Inventory Database, which should make it easy for you to get started. We also have staff with familiarity with our current systems and needs, and the ability to provide any other information you need.
How this will help
This project will save us $8,001 , allowing us to better serve the families and individuals in Southern Arizona, who struggle to provide enough clean diapers for their children, or purchase essential incontinence or period supplies.

Our current system has a tenuous support structure and we are looking for something that can be reliably supported into the near future. Every streamlined efficiency measure that we adopt will save money.

Project plan

P
Prep: Information Gathering
  • Volunteer Manager describes current tech resources
  • Volunteer Manager describes the tasks and behaviors the Organization needs to complete regularly, and any associated technological constraints
  • Volunteer Manager conveys any budget considerations that might apply
1
Milestone 1: Analysis & Recommendations
  • Professional assesses current tech resources and stated needs
  • Professional provides a list of recommended actions, along with estimated costs to implement and an assessment of how critical each item is
  • Volunteer Manager provides feedback, which is incorporated
2
Milestone 2: Final Deliverable
  • Professional provides revised list of recommendations, along with cost estimates and preferred vendors to use for implementation

Our mission

The Diaper Bank of Southern Arizona's mission is to provide diapers and period products to children and adults through a collaborative network of community partnerships that increase the health, wellness, security, and independence of the diverse populations served.
